Let us start with a question: Why train in martial arts? ~ I can tell you why I, and countless others spanning millennia's, have trained in combat arts: There is something we want to protect. Defending a loved one or protecting the realm, there is a need and a desire to shield what we love. In addition to personal defense, training in martial arts promotes a healthy lifestyle, increases strength, builds confidence and is great for those who enjoy contact sports.

The need to increase survivability has lead to the formation of various training methods, systems and styles, generally classified as "Martial Arts". In todays age however, the objective, scope and combat efficacy is highly expansive. Even the definition of "Martial Arts" is debated, which brings us back to the beginning: The root word for martial, is derived from Mars, named after the Roman god of war. Martial arts literally translates as "arts of Mars", in other words "war" or "combat" arts, the teachings in Via De Custos are directly in line with that definition.
